LET US PRAY: CAN, JNI turn to God, call for 3-day fasting, prayer against COVID-19
President of the Christian Association of Nigeria (CAN), Rev. Samson Ayokunle, and President of the Jama’atu Nasril Islam and Sultan of Sokoto, Alhaji Abubakar Sa’ad, have called for a three-day fasting and prayer to seek God’s intervention against the COVID-19 pandemic.
Tagged ‘NINEVEH’, the spiritual exercise will take place from Friday through Sunday, this week.
According to a statement by the General-Secretary of CAN, Joseph Daramola, the Nigerian Inter-Religious Council (NIREC) asked everyone to partake from their homes.
The statement read, “The NIREC leadership appreciates the efforts of the Presidential Task Force on COVID-19 who have done all that is humanly possible to animate and create awareness on how to keep safe from infection of the Coronavirus.
“In furtherance of this effort, NIREC calls for three days fasting and prayers (July 3 to 5,2020) for every Nigerian. The Muslims will begin on Friday, July 3, 2020 by praying in the Abuja National Mosque while we Christians will end the prayer on Sunday, July 5, 2020 in the National Christian Centre, Abuja at 3:00pm.
“Selected Christian leaders have been invited to participate in this all-important programme.
“These prayers will respect social distancing. NIREC has asked everybody to seek the face of God in fasting and prayers for God to put an end to the COVID-19 pandemic and we must all take part in our different homes.
